There are many small differences in between functioned and cast light weight aluminum alloys, such as that cast alloys can contain extra significant amounts of various other metals than wrought alloys. But the most remarkable difference between these alloys is the construction process via which they will certainly go to deliver the final item. In addition to some surface area treatments, cast alloys will certainly leave their mold and mildew in virtually the precise strong type desired, whereas wrought alloys will undergo a number of modifications while in their strong state.

Different components require different manufacturing methods to cast light weight aluminum, such as sand casting or pass away spreading.


Die spreading is the name offered to the procedure of producing intricate steel parts via use molds of the component, also referred to as passes away. The procedure uses non-ferrous steels which do not contain iron, such as light weight aluminum, zinc and magnesium, because of the desirable residential or commercial properties of the steels such as reduced weight, greater conductivity, non-magnetic conductivity and resistance to deterioration.

There are three sub-processes that drop under the classification of die casting: gravity die casting (or permanent mold casting), low-pressure die casting and high-pressure die spreading.


After the pureness of the alloy is checked, passes away are developed. To prepare the passes away for casting, it is crucial that the dies are tidy, so that no residue from previous manufacturings continue to be.


The pure steel, advice additionally known as ingot, is contributed to the heating system and maintained the molten temperature of the steel, which is then moved to the shot chamber and infused into the die (aluminum casting manufacturer). The pressure is then maintained as the metal solidifies. When the metal strengthens, the cooling process starts

To get to the ended up product, there are three key alloys used as die casting product to select from: zinc, aluminum and magnesium.


Zinc is one of the most used alloys for die casting due to its lower price of raw materials (Aluminum Casting). Its rust resistance additionally permits the parts to be lengthy lasting, and it is one of the much more castable alloys due to its reduced melting factor.
